Last week GiGi Gianni and her family celebrated her 16th birthday! Read her mom, our founder’s, blog about the impact GiGi has made on her mom, family and community in her short 16 years of life here

Here in the Twin Cities we were so excited to celebrate GiGi’s birthday! Without GiGi we wouldn’t have-

  • Served OVER 700 individuals with Down syndrome and their families since 2013
  • Been open to families in our community for over 10,790 hours
  • Had over 500 volunteers log over 30,000 volunteer hours
  • And 2,678 hours of one-on-one tutoring in math and literacy

And we’ve only been open for 5 and a half years! GiGi has no doubt changed the lives of THOUSANDS of individuals with Down syndrome and their families across the US and Mexico! We’re so happy you were born, GiGi!
